Parcel companies merge to compete with Royal Mail

DHL's UK parcel delivery operations are being bought out, in a deal that's hoped will make the business more competitive.

Home Delivery Network, which is based in Merseyside, is buying DHL Domestic at a time when the growth in online shopping, with companies like eBay, ASOS and John Lewis doing well, is having a huge impact on parcel delivery services.

Gary Monk, chairman of the HDN, describes it as a transformational deal, which will give them a more efficient business, particularly in competing with Royal Mail.

The combined business will deliver more than 180 million parcels a year.
